The aim of this paper is to increase security of double random phase encoding (DRPE) method using chaos theory and hash function for phase mask generation. DRPE encodes the input image by the use of two keys which are random phase masks. Having these keys, the original image can be easily obtained with the reverse process, called decoding. Double random phase encryption (DRPE) is one of the well-known optical encryption techniques, and many techniques with DRPE have been developed for information security. However, most of these techniques may not solve the fundamental security problem caused by using fixed phase masks for DRPE.
